Introduction

Dredger is a specialized engineering vessel used for projects such as channel dredging, port construction, and land reclamation. It plays a crucial role in marine engineering by excavating and suctioning seabed sediments and transporting them to designated locations.

Core Features & Advantages

(1) High Operational Efficiency

-High-power excavation systems: Modern dredgers are equipped with heavy-duty cutterheads, dragheads, or pump systems, capable of breaking hard soil or rapidly suctioning silt.

-Continuous operation: Cutter suction and trailing suction hopper dredgers enable a seamless "dig-transport-discharge" process without frequent stops (e.g., some hopper dredgers can carry 30,000 m³ per load).

(2) Precision Construction Control

-Dynamic Positioning (DP): Uses GPS and sensors to adjust the vessel's position in real time, with <10 cm error, suitable for complex sea conditions.

-Automated dredging systems: Intelligently regulate digging depth and slurry density to avoid over-dredging or under-dredging (e.g., Dutch company IHC's Adaptive Trenching technology).

(3) Versatile Adaptability

-Modular design: Interchangeable cutterheads, dragheads, and other tools allow adaptation to different seabed materials (sand, clay, coral, etc.).

-Long-distance transport: Cutter suction dredgers can pump sediments up to 15 km away via floating or shore pipelines

Advantages in Different Construction Scenarios

(1)Land Reclamation

Benefit: Cutter suction dredgers directly pump fill material, eliminating transport steps(e.g., Dubai's Palm Island project saved 30% time).

 

(2)Channel Maintenance

Benefit: Trailing suction hopper dredgers operate while moving, avoiding port disruptions.

 

(3)Ecological Restoration

Benefit: Precise removal of contaminated sediments prevents pollutant spread (e.g., San Francisco Bay cleanup).
